Skyroot Aerospace's Vikram-I rocket launch propels India into an elite space club, marking a new era of private sector-led innovation and commercial space economy growth.
Skyroot Aerospace successfully launched its Vikram-I rocket, marking a significant milestone for India's private space sector.
India has joined an exclusive group of nations, including the US and China, with private companies capable of independent orbital rocket launches.
This achievement follows the government's 2020 decision to open the space sector to private participation, formalized by the Indian Space Policy, 2023.
The Indian space sector is currently valued at approximately Rs 70,000 crore and is projected for substantial growth in the coming decade.
Detailed Insights:
The successful launch signifies a transition from a space program almost exclusively led by the state-run ISRO to one driven by private enterprise and innovation.
India is now home to around 400 space start-ups engaged across the entire value chain, from launch vehicles and satellites to space-grade electronics.
The Vikram-I mission is particularly important as it targets Low Earth Orbit (LEO), a region increasingly vital for Earth observation, weather forecasting, and telecommunication.
The proliferation of smaller satellites in LEO has created a market expanding faster than any national space agency can serve independently.
Shifting commercial launches to private players will enable ISRO to focus on deep-space exploration missions like Chandrayaan and Gaganyaan.
ISRO played a crucial handholding role, providing much of the infrastructure used to design Vikram-I, indicating a unique public-private partnership model.
Indian private space companies are expected to leverage the country's traditional strength in low-cost manufacturing to become competitive globally.
The private space ecosystem presents challenges, as demonstrated by the collapse of US companies such as Vector Launch and Virgin Orbit.
Key Concepts Involved:
Low Earth Orbit (LEO): An orbit between 160-2,000 km above Earth's surface, crucial for many modern satellite applications.
Geostationary Satellites: Satellites orbiting at approximately 37,000 km, appearing stationary from Earth, primarily used for large-scale telecommunications.
Indian Space Policy, 2023: A government policy framework designed to institutionalize private sector participation and foster growth in India's space economy.
Public-Private Partnership (PPP): A collaborative arrangement between government agencies and private sector companies for the development and delivery of projects or services.
